Output 266d25908994193d6df63af4864c6a5649583e9b0e5df56d600f92bf6beaa4fa:1

value
62271860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5176f1fedf43e9910a0efcda64aece86249cfc OP_EQUAL
address
3Qh9o9TunkrbLVxZn3FEdn9NtNU77d2yZ7
transaction
266d25908994193d6df63af4864c6a5649583e9b0e5df56d600f92bf6beaa4fa
spent
true